On May 5, 2009, Texas health officials confirmed the first death of a U.S. resident with swine flu.

Today is Sunday, May 5, the 126th day of 2024. There are 240 days left in the year.On May 5, 2009, Texas health officials confirmed the first death of a U.S. resident with swine flu.In 1494, during his second voyage to the Western Hemisphere, Christopher Columbus landed in Jamaica.In 1925, schoolteacher John T. Scopes was charged in Tennessee with violating a state law that prohibited teaching the theory of evolution.

In 1981, Irish Republican Army hunger-striker Bobby Sands died at the Maze Prison in Northern Ireland on his 66th day without food. In 2016, former Los Angeles trash collector Lonnie Franklin Jr. was convicted of 10 counts of murder in the “Grim Sleeper” serial killings that targeted poor, young Black women over two decades.
